The logo, the Celtic Tree of Life, represents how the forces of nature come together to create harmony and balance. It is seen as a symbol of positive energy. The Celts believed that the Tree of Life was a symbol of longevity, wisdom and strength. When there is harmony in mind, body and soul we experience an overall sense of well-being and improved health.

I am a fully qualified Level 5 Sports Massage and Remedial Soft Tissue Therapist which I gained from the highly respected NLSSM in North London. I also hold a certificate as an Advanced Clinical Massage Therapist which I gained from the prestigious Jing Institute of Advanced Massage in Brighton. I am committed to keeping up-to-date with the latest evidence and research in massage therapy and how it can help the body to recover and to that end, I regularly attend continuous professional development courses throughout the year.
